Air India to start title defence against Central Railway

Star-studded Air India would commence the defence of their title against local team Central Railway in Pool 'A' here tomorrow on the opening day of the PMC-Bank 12th Guru Tegh Bahadur All-India Gold Cup hockey tournament.
Among those challenging the defending champions in the ten-day tournament would be Comptroller and Auditor General, who finished runners-up in the 50th Bombay Gold tournament here last December, said a release from organisers Mumbai Hockey Association Limited.
A total of 10 teams have been divided into two pools and they would be fighting for the top honours in this tournament.
AI (Delhi), Rail Coach Factory (Kapurthala), Food Corporation of India (Delhi), Central Railway and Mumbai Customs (both from Mumbai) are drawn in Pool 'A'.
Pool 'B' consists of Punjab National Bank and CAG (both from Delhi), Hockey Bhopal, Western Railway and Union Bank of India (both from Mumbai).
The winning outfit would earn Rs 2 lakhs in prize money and the runners-up Rs 1 lakh.
